Ham Steak and Pineapple

Savor the delightful combination of ham and sweet pineapple in this easy recipe. With simple prep and flavorful ingredients, it’s a perfect choice for a quick dinner that satisfies your cravings for comfort food.

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 ½ pounds ham steaks
  • 20 oz pineapple rings juice reserved
  • 2 tablespoons juice from pineapple rings
  • ½ teaspoon dijon mustard
  • ¼ cup light brown sugar packed

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a baking sheet with aluminum foil.
  2. Cut each ham steak in half and arrange them on the lined baking sheet.
  3. In a small bowl, whisk together the pineapple juice, dijon mustard, and brown sugar until well combined.
  4. Drizzle the mixture over the ham steaks and place the pineapple slices on top.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 10-15 minutes, or until the ham steaks are warmed through and the glaze has caramelized.
  6. Serve immediately and enjoy your delicious meal.

Notes

For extra flavor, let the ham marinate in the glaze for 30 minutes before cooking.
Feel free to add a sprinkle of cinnamon for a unique twist on the glaze.
Serve with a side of steamed vegetables for a balanced meal.
